Oracle RMAN备份实战:全库、表空间与归档日志操作指南
Oracle Recovery Manager (RMAN) 是Oracle数据库管理系统中的一个关键组件,用于管理和保护数据,包括备份、恢复和维护功能。本文将详细介绍RMAN备份操作的基础知识,以便在实际环境中实施高效的数据保护策略。 首先,RMAN操作的核心步骤包括连接到目标数据库和控制文件。通过`connect target / (connect target system/oracle@ora10g)`命令,管理员可以连接到正在运行或未运行的数据库,如果数据库尚未启动,可以在RMAN提示符下通过`startup`命令来启动。连接到目标数据库的同时,RMAN还连接到control file(在nocatalog模式下),control file是RMAN管理备份信息的重要存储区域。 在执行备份前,通过`list backupset`命令可以检查当前数据库是否存在备份集,这对于了解备份的状态和完整性至关重要。这可以帮助管理员评估备份的完整性和适用性,以便在需要时进行恢复操作。 RMAN提供了多种备份类型,以满足不同的需求。对于全面的数据保护,可以执行全库备份(`backup database plus archivelog delete input`),此命令会备份整个数据库,包括控制文件、服务器参数文件以及所有归档的重做日志,并删除旧的归档日志。这确保了在发生灾难时能够恢复到最近的可用状态。 针对特定表空间,可以使用`backupt tablespaces system plus archivelog delete input`命令,只备份指定的表空间及其相关的归档日志,同样删除旧的日志文件。 备份归档日志是另一个关键任务,通过`backup archivelog all delete input`命令,可以备份所有的归档日志,同时清除已完成的备份,保持存储空间的优化。 1. 全备份(full backup)是最基础的备份类型,只需输入`backup database`命令即可。全备份包含了数据库的所有数据,是恢复的基石。 2. 使用`list backupset`命令列出所有备份集的信息,包括备份类型(full、image copy等)、大小、设备类型、备份完成时间和状态等,这对于管理和监控备份是非常有用的。 RMAN备份操作涉及到数据库的全面保护和细致的管理,掌握这些基础命令和概念对于确保Oracle数据库的高可用性和灾难恢复能力至关重要。在实际应用中,根据业务需求和数据变化频率选择合适的备份策略,结合定期的备份验证,是数据安全的关键。
下载后可阅读完整内容,剩余8页未读,立即下载
- 粉丝: 0
- 资源: 6
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 李兴华Java基础教程:从入门到精通
- U盘与硬盘启动安装教程:从菜鸟到专家
- C++面试宝典:动态内存管理与继承解析
- C++ STL源码深度解析:专家级剖析与关键技术
- C/C++调用DOS命令实战指南
- 神经网络补偿的多传感器航迹融合技术
- GIS中的大地坐标系与椭球体解析
- 海思Hi3515 H.264编解码处理器用户手册
- Oracle基础练习题与解答
- 谷歌地球3D建筑筛选新流程详解
- CFO与CIO携手:数据管理与企业增值的战略
- Eclipse IDE基础教程:从入门到精通
- Shell脚本专家宝典:全面学习与资源指南
- Tomcat安装指南:附带JDK配置步骤
- NA3003A电子水准仪数据格式解析与转换研究
- 自动化专业英语词汇精华:必备术语集锦